Friday - Ethiopian food! Tikel Gomen (cabbage and potatoes) and Misr Wat (spicy red lentils). Ethiopian food is eaten with a bread called Injera, which takes several days to make and smells REALLY BAD! It actually tasted pretty good, but it was reminiscent of the awful smell it had before cooking, and because of that I didn't love it. I think I would like it much more at a restaurant where I didn't have to smell the whole process of making it....I don't think I'll make the bread again but both of these dishes are good with rice as well.
